Vasco taxi driver arrested for providing drugs to tourist

The police also found that the taxi driver did not have a valid driving licence.

MAPUSA: The Calangute police arrested Prathamesh Palyekar, 28, a resident of Mangor Hill, Vasco for allegedly providing drugs to a Hyderabad tourist at Calangute.

As per the information given by Calangute PI Dattaguru Sawant, Devinani Chaudhry from Hyderabad arrived at the Dabolim Airport last week and travelled to Calangute in a taxi. He was later admitted to the Goa Medical College and Hospital (GMC), Bambolim after suffering a drug overdose in the hotel. 

Calangute police filed a complaint against him and during interrogation, he disclosed to the police that drugs were provided to him by a taxi driver from Vasco.

Based on the tourist’s description, Calangute PI Dattaguru Sawant with PSI Kiran Naik and others intercepted the taxi driver Palyekar at Aldona and detained him. The police also found that Palyekar did not have a valid driving licence.
